Energizing for Good Health using Feng Shui.  

*Please refer to your Kua number and directions here to identify your sleeping direction for good Health using Feng Shui.

  • If any of your family members are worried about their health, they should sleep with their head pointing towards their personal Tien Yi (天医); Heavenly Doctor direction to tap into their health luck under the Eight Mansions formula in Feng Shui. It is even better for them to occupy a bedroom located in their personal  Feng Shui Health or Tien Yi sector (according to personal Kua number).
  • Another way to tap into your personal Feng Shui health luck is to orientate the stove or cooker fire mouth (where the knob points to) or electric kettle (where you plug the cable into the appliance) so that the energy enters from your personal Health or Tien Yi Feng Shui direction. This is important because it will ensure that the food you prepare for yourself is energized with auspicious “chi” (energy) coming from your personal ‘Heavenly Doctor’ Feng Shui direction, thereby bringing you longevity and health luck.
  • Do not position your bed or desk against the toilet or bathroom wall or below or above. This would flush away all your Health luck.
  • Do not position your bed or desk above the kitchen stove. This would “burn” away your luck and cause chronic health problems and bodily pains.
  • Be careful not to sleep with your head or feet pointed towards the bedroom door or an open window. The rush of “shar chi (killing energy) will drain you of your energy as well as your good luck. If you cannot help it, then use a thick screen or heavy drapes.
  • Make sure that you do not sit or sleep under an exposed overhead beam, as these apply pressure on you and suppress your luck while causing you to have aches and pains leading to chronic illnesses. Similar to the poison arrows formed by protruding corners, the corner edges of the overhead beams also create poison arrows that send out a lot of “shar chi”. Therefore, you should take careful measures to avoid them.  Besides bamboo flutes, you can also use windchimes or facetted crystal balls to dissolve the “shar chi”. The bamboo flutes should be positioned at a 45-degree angle with the top tilted inwards and the bottom tilted outwards, so that they appear to form the top half of a Bagua or an octagonal shape.  Positioned this way, they help to channel the energy and lift it upwards.
  • Also, you should not sleep or work in rooms with the #2 or #5 annual flying stars. Doing so would worsen chronic illnesses, especially if there is a predominance of earth elements in the sector as well. Otherwise, you should use some Feng Shui cures of the metal element to counter the bad stars. This can be in the form of a six-rod all-metal hollow Wind Chime or a string of six large Chinese gold coins activated with red ribbon. You can hang them low in a corner against the wall but not over your head. Wear a Wu Lou or Jade Pendant and hang a Wu Lou on either side of your bed. It is also a good idea to wear a Dragon Pendant as protection if you or any of your family wants to protect against ill health.
  • In areas of stagnated chi or rooms where you feel has been left silent, you have to air out the rooms to refresh the chi. Then invest in a singing bowl to purify the stagnated energies that may be lingering in the room. The singing bowl is also very effective in clearing out negative energies that have accumulated after arguments and continue to cause tension and stress.
